A company sells a single product for $20 per unit. All sales are on account, with 60% collected in the month of sale and 40% collected in the following month. A schedule of cash collections for January through March of the coming year reveals the following receipts for the period.
\table[[,Cash Recejpts],[,January.,February.,March],[December receivables,$32,000,,],[From January sales,54,000,$36,000,],[From February sales,,66,000,$44,000
